
Carol Gignoux, M.Ed. is founder and President of ADDinsights, LLC, a Boston-based firm that provides coaching and training for adults and teens with ADD (Attention Deficit Disorder) and ADHD (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der). Carol’s passion is to provide services that transform the lives of people with ADHD.
Carol began her work with ADHD immediately upon her graduation from college in 1972, and has continued that work for the past 35 years. Carol specializes in working with both teens and adults, with or without an ADHD diagnosis, who want to see better results in their academic, professional and personal lives.
Carol has trained with Coach U, Inc. and is a certified graduate. She has also completed a graduate coaching program with the Newfield Network in Minneapolis, MN and an Executive Coach Training Program with Success Dynamics in Concord, MA. Carol has been certified by the ICF as one of their first Financial Coaches. She was also one of the first participants in the Top Human Coaching Program in Shanghai, China, has taken several of T. Harv Eker’s Peak Potentials Training Programs, and is a member of his Private Circle Club. Carol co-created the Institute for the Advancement of ADHD Coaching, the international organization that certifies ADHD Coaches and ADHD Training Programs. She has achieved the most advanced ADHD coaching designation: the Senior Certified ADHD Coach or SCAC.
Carol and her team of experts specialize in coaching adults, couples, small business owners, and entrepreneurs. Carol is currently writing her book, The Asset: Your Success Gene and the Myth of ADD. ADHD Coach Training Program
ADDinsights' unique ADHD coaching curriculum goes beyond managing the effects of ADHD. Our coaches are also trained to focus on the personal transformation of their clients. They learn to help their clients uncover and adjust the foundational, core problems preventing them from seeing themselves as confident and capable. With these core issues resolved the coach can focus on the client stepping into a whole new way of being that’s far bigger and more powerful than they could ever imagine.
